Lingang area added to Shanghai FTZ
By:Fu Yifei, Wu Qiong  |  From:english.eastday.com  |  2019-08-09 15:31

On August 6, China's State Council issued an overall plan for the new Lingang area of the China (Shanghai) Pilot Free Trade Zone at its press conference.

The new area is a suburb more than 70 miles away from the city center. How can it undertake the mission of a new round of opening-up?

Great space potentialities in various areas

Currently the FTZ in Shanghai covers an area of 121 square kilometers, which can be divided into seven areas - Waigaoqiao Free Trade Zone, Waigaoqiao Bonded Logistics Park, Yangshan Bonded Port Area, Shanghai Pudong Airport Comprehensive Free Trade Zone, Jinqiao Export Processing Zone, Zhangjiang High-tech Park and Lujiazui Financial and Trade Zone.

As one of the top six functional areas on whose development Shanghai has put priority, Lingang area is situated at the southeastern corner of Shanghai, where the Yangtze River estuary and the Hangzhou Bay meet. It faces Pudong International Airport to the North and Yangshan International Hub Port to the South, becoming an important stop on Shanghai's coastal passageway, and the direct hinterland of the China (Shanghai) Pilot Free Trade Zone. More importantly, it is part of two national planning projects - the Yangtze River Economic Belt and the Marine Silk Road Economic Belt. At the same time, it enjoys many advantages in sea, air, railway, highway, and rail transit.

From the geographical perspective, Lingang has many advantages; and from the industrial orientation, Lingang aims to build a new national industrial demonstration base integrating advanced major equipment manufacturing, modern scientific and technological research and development, export processing and other functions.

In short, Lingang has a good industrial foundation and has formed five major industrial clusters. In view of the above characteristics, setting the FTZ's new area in Lingang can not only give full play to the advantages of its status as a pivot of international transits, but also integrate with the existing industrial base. The reason the spatial layout is so important is that fields like artificial intelligence technology, biological medicine and integrated circuits all have demand on space, especially in the development of high-end manufacturing, and intelligent manufacturing.

Combination of trade chain and advanced manufacturing industry

The special focus on industry is the difference between the plan of this new free trade area and the last round of FTZ expansion. The measures of innovation and business environment optimization in the new area will be more centralized and more precise, combined with the development of its industrial chains and industrial clusters. Therefore, it can boost development as a whole, and thus drive the high-quality integration of the Yangtze River Delta.

At present, Lingang focuses on cultivating two leading industries - artificial intelligence (AI) and robots, while it’s also vigorously developing its three pillar industries - high-end intelligent equipment, marine equipment and intelligent automobiles. It’s also expanding four emerging industries including software and information services, integrated circuits and special equipment, aerospace, energy-saving and environmental protection.

Especially, in the field of new energy vehicles, more than ten top enterprises in this industry, such as Tesla, SAIC and Mercedes-Benz, have settled down in Lingang, and their scale and influence are increasing. They have formed a sound development pattern where independent domestic brands, top foreign brands and new forces in car-building have been competing as well as cooperating with each other. This has resulted in the number of projects undertaken rising considerably, and the process of under-construction projects being accelerated. According to the data provided by the Lingang Administration Committee, the total investment in the completed new energy vehicles and auto parts industry in Lingang had exceeded RMB 24 billion by the end of February this year, and the total industrial output value of the industry had reached RMB 38 billion in 2018.

As an expert points out, one of the tasks undertaken by the new free trade area in industrial development is to follow the new path of industrialization in China, pay attention to the development of the real economy, and achieve the mutual promotion of industries through the integration of trade chains and advanced manufacturing. Therefore, the Lingang area not only helps to realize the transformation and upgrading of trade, but also helps to realize that of the manufacturing industry. On the whole, it can guarantee the high-quality development of industries in Lingang.
